Abstract: With everlasting growth of development of devices in the Internet of Things, there is also a difficulty to keep up with the requirements of security-related topics on such devices. This is no exception for expanding the scale of Low Powered Wide Area Network (LPWAN) devices which communicate over Narrowband IoT. Such devices have constrained computing power. Thus developers of these devices are limited to use as much as possible for the implementation of functions, not having enough space for securing its communication. This article focuses on how to possibly secure these communications.
